ContourRequest Struct Reference

Input configuration for a two-dimensional contour extraction. More...

#include <IContourExtractor.h>

Public Attributes

double level
 Target scalar-field level to extract.
 
std::array< double, 4 > bounds
 Extraction domain as {xmin, xmax, ymin, ymax}.
 
std::array< fit_app::ParameterDefinition, 2 > p_defs
 Parameter definitions for the two scanned axes.
 
std::size_t resolution = 40
 Requested grid or sampling resolution.
